Sharer-Stirling-Skivolocke Funeral Home of Alliance was selected to receive the 2006 and 2007 “Pursuit of Excellence” Eagle Award for outstanding community service, professional integrity and dynamic public relations programs.

To achieve recognition in the “Pursuit of Excellence” program, a funeral home must meet quality service criteria in eight categories of achievement. These categories include: education, compassionate service, technical skills, community and professional skills, library and media resources, professional development, in-house staff training, and public and community relations.
